Transaction 216323a48c8f3ccfd636ea4083dd8c429ca37c571235e7f85bd78c50c61ce309
1 Input
2 Outputs
- 216323a48c8f3ccfd636ea4083dd8c429ca37c571235e7f85bd78c50c61ce309:0
- 216323a48c8f3ccfd636ea4083dd8c429ca37c571235e7f85bd78c50c61ce309:1
value 659011
address 3Da5j9ECUFvjNJSePpJN7d4JCGzxUoaS7C
value 5864321
address 1CV7zBaDjCqjsZ2G35anBQ75kahb2ADDgn